CI note for new contractors: the Bramblepay retry suite fails if idempotency keys aren't regenerated per test run. The fixture reuses a static key, so the mock ledger rejects the second charge as a duplicate. Always call the key factory in setup, never hardcode. The failing run's trace token is recorded below.

pipeline stamp: htk4_66df

Subject: DR drill Thursday — firmware channel failover. Hey, quick heads-up for whoever's on call: we're simulating a full outage of the Pinewharf firmware update channel for Ostrel devices. You'll flip publishing to the standby mirror, verify signed manifests still validate, then flip back. Whole thing should take under an hour. The standby mirror's signing store is sealed, so you'll need the recovery passphrase, which is pasted right below.

vault phrase of kaduf-baweg = norael-julox-raleth-wenok-eliir-ulamir-ulair-norwyn-rusion

Context: Ardenfell line margins slipped three points over two quarters. Drivers: input steel costs, aggressive discounting at the Westmoor branch, and a stale price book. Proposal: uplift list prices four percent, tighten discount authority to regional level, sunset the two lowest-margin SKUs. Risk: volume loss at Halverton accounts, estimated under two percent. Decision requested at Thursday's review. Modelling assumptions are in the appendix pack. The commercial reasoning leadership wants kept close is noted directly below.

board note of tajop-yajof: The finance team signed off on a budget of $77.6 million for Project Pramir.

Ticket PIX-412: Memory leak in thumbnail cache

Hey reviewers — the Snapjar image cache never evicts decoded bitmaps when a gallery is closed, so heap climbs ~40MB per session until the app falls over. Fix adds weak references plus an LRU cap of 200 entries. Tests included. Needs one sign-off before merge; the responsible engineer is named below.

signatory, yahog-badug: Quenix Ulaael